Full-Cycle Accountant (Hybrid) – PSI UK
Company Description
PSI is a leading Contract Research Organization (CRO) with over 30 years of experience in the pharmaceutical industry. Originated in Switzerland, PSI is a privately owned, full-service CRO with a global reach, supporting clinical trials across multiple countries and continents. Our reputation for being highly selective about our projects reflects our commitment to high-quality, timely services across a broad spectrum of therapeutic indications.
At PSI, we cultivate a diverse and inclusive culture where every team member feels welcomed and valued. Our engaging workplace enables us to attract and retain top talent globally.
We strive to be more than just a provider of clinical trials—we aim to build a dynamic community where every contribution drives groundbreaking advancements in the pharmaceutical industry.
Job Description
This is a hybrid role with 2 days in the Oxfordshire office and 3 days working from home.
Key Responsibilities
Full-Cycle Accounting
- Process daily accounting transactions, including:
- Vendor invoices
- Payments
- Bank entries
- Journal postings
- Intercompany transactions
- Maintain accurate records across:
- General ledger
- Accounts payable
- Accounts receivable
- Fixed assets
- Payroll-related postings
- Manage monthly employee expenses processing and reconciliation.

Monthly & Quarterly Closing
- Lead the monthly and quarterly closing processes under local GAAP.
- Ensure accurate period-end adjustments and prepare:
- Reconciliations
- Supporting schedules
- Align local financials with group accounting policies.
Group Reporting
- Prepare and submit country financial group reports to Headquarters quarterly, in line with the group reporting timetable.
- Maintain:
- Accurate trial balances
- Intercompany reconciliations
- Variance analyses
Tax & Regulatory Compliance
- Prepare and file:
- VAT returns
- Statistical filings
- Other regulatory declarations
- Ensure compliance with:
- Corporate income tax
- Withholding tax
- Local tax requirements
- Serve as the primary contact for:
- External auditors
- Tax consultants
- Local authorities
Annual Financial Statements
- Liaise with external auditors to prepare statutory financial statements under local legal requirements.
- Coordinate with auditors and manage year-end audit processes, if required.
Process Ownership & Miscellaneous
- Maintain well-documented accounting procedures and ensure effective internal controls in PSI UK.
- Proactively identify opportunities to:
- Streamline finance processes
- Improve efficiency
- Participate in global financial projects, as requested.
- Provide ad-hoc support on finance and accounting matters.

Qualifications & Experience
- Degree in Accounting, Finance, or a related field (or equivalent preferred).
- CPA/ACCA/ACCA Part-qualified a strong advantage.
- Minimum 5 years of solid accounting experience, ideally in a multinational environment.
- Hands-on expertise in:
- Accounting processes
- Finance operations
- Ability to work independently and manage:
- Month-end, quarter-end, and year-end closings
- Experience in an international finance environment, including local and group reporting.
- Strong working knowledge of:
- UK accounting principles
- Legislation and statutory requirements
- Deep understanding of:
- UK tax regulations
- Indirect and direct tax declarations
- SAP experience is a plus.
